[Date Prev][Date Next] [Thread Prev][Thread Next] [Date Index] [Thread Index]

Re: User freundlich abmelden



Hi Charlotte,

Charlotte Kinnewig wrote:
[Suche nach einer Methode, User vor der Sicherung möglichst sanft herauszuschmeißen]

Sehr berechtigte Frage:-)
Ich möchte entweder per Skript das tun, was ein User tut, der sich ausloggt, aber nicht das System herunterfährt und bin mir nicht sicher, ob das nun ausschließlich durch einen GDM-Neustart (/etc/init.d/gdm restart) bewerkstelligt wird. Oder aber eben eine noch elegantere Lösung finden, die alle Welt kennt, nur eben ich noch nicht.
Ich denke du möchtest, dass der Benutzer keine Daten in noch nicht gespeicherten Editoren oder ähnlichem verliert, richtig?

Ich würde es vermutlich so lösen, dass ein Fenster aufgeht, welches den Maus-Fokus gefangen hält, bis OK geklickt wurde. Dort würde ich drauf hinweisen, dass nach dem Klick auf OK noch <Zeit die du warten willst> Sekunden bleiben, bis der Benutzer ausgeloggt wird und alle nicht gespeicherten Änderungen verlorgen gehn.

Anschließend würde ich nach genau der Zeit wirklich ein GDM bzw. X-Server Neustart machen oder alternativ alle Prozesse des Benutzers mit kill -9 beenden. Eventuell kann man noch einen Countdown einblenden, in dem der Benutzer sieht, dass ihm noch x Sekunden bleiben :)

Grüße
-Sascha-



Reply to: